This episode of "Ai in Marketing with Nytro Marketing" explores the latest in AI developments across various sectors. We discuss Snapchat's billion-dollar partnership with tech giants Amazon and Google to advance their investment in AI and machine learning. We examine how business schools are responding to surging AI interest by incorporating focused AI curricula. We cover the UK's AI Safety Institute's strategic move to San Francisco to improve collaboration and visibility in managing AI risks. We address a recent study that exposes the vulnerabilities in AI chatbots, which can be manipulated into issuing harmful content. We highlight Google's launch of its AI Overviews feature designed to answer complex queries and their potential shift in how search results are displayed. Lastly, we delve into the implications of the Creative Artists Agency's new media storage system for protecting celebrities' AI likenesses and digital assets.
